JamesF asked:

Are there any forms of narcotics in WoW? I know there is tobacco, as the Dwarves are fond pipe smokers. Apart from that, are there forms of accelerants or deppresants? One could assume that Alchemists and "Herb"-alists (heheh) have experimented with various chemical combinations that lower or raise inhibitions to, for instance, dull pain or give you a quick boost of speed, no pun intended. I always liked to consider Health Potions as a form of morphine that also mends wounds, possibly numbing pain as it repairs tissue damage; while Mana potions are like energy drinks or some form of drinkable cocaine that raises raises the drinker's concentration and focus. What do you think?



There have been a bunch of narcotics in quests throughout World of Warcraft's history. Back in the day, one of the single most obnoxious quests in Stranglethorn Vale required you to take a trip up to the Swamp of Sorrows and collect dream dust, which the goblin snorts upon receiving the goods. Bloodthistle is an herb found only in the blood elf starter zones, and consuming it gives you a buff to your spell power. When the buff expires, you're struck with a withdrawal debuff. There have been no narcotics used as integral plot points in WoW's story, but they're there in basic quests.

Travis asked:

is there an addon or any way to see the actual time before a auction is ending, specifically in the BMAH, I was waiting for a auction to end last night in the BMAH, it was at short time said that it was ending in less than 30 minutes but it sure seemed like it lasted longer than that.

I don't believe there are any addons like that, but I could be wrong -- I don't look at gold-making addons very much. Players not knowing the exact duration on auctions is intended, though, so I imagine Blizzard wouldn't be very happy if such addons did exist. The time remaning on an auction is intentionally obfuscated to make it difficult for players to snipe auctions just before they end. Encouraging sniping discourages bidding at any other time.

paul asked:

Do the new Grand Commendations that boost faction rep work for normal questing? For example, I'm exalted with the Klaxxi on my main, but I remember I went from neutral with them to half way through honored just questing through Dread Wastes. If I have the Grand Commendation of the Klaxxi unlocked, could I complete the Dread Wastes quests and end up at most of the way through revered before I even started the dailies?

Yes! That's exactly how the Grand Commendations work. You can do that to your heart's content.
